This is a Clarion call to help us cater to the needs of our members who are falling prey to different issues that have risen out of the COVID19 pandemic. 

As an organization we stand in solidarity with female SW in Uganda who are facing heightened levels of violence due to the COVID19 Lock-down's imposed by the government of Uganda.

21 of our members who are FSW refugees are facing intimate partner violence, gender based violence, mental health issues, hunger,  homelessness, cyber bullying and wrongful arrest.

This situation has caused a trigger for our members to relive the trauma they faced during their past life before seeking asylum in Uganda and this has increased levels of stress.

About 60% of our members do not speak English. They use Arabic, French and Luganda. The awareness campaigns on COVID19 in Uganda are not tailored to the needs of Refugees. This has further exasperated the stress caused by the pandemic on our members.
